引言
随着人工智能技术的不断发展,大模型在各个领域的应用越来越广泛。然而,大模型的交付并非易事,涉及到技术、资源、管理等多方面因素。本文将深入探讨大模型交付的五大关键要点,帮助读者了解如何在项目中确保成功与高效。
一、明确需求与目标
1.1 深入理解业务需求
在大模型项目开始之前,首先要对业务需求进行深入理解。这包括对业务场景的分析、目标用户的识别以及对业务目标的具体阐述。
案例分析
例如,一个电商平台希望利用大模型提升客户购物体验,那么需求分析应包括对购物流程的优化、个性化推荐的实现等方面。
1.2 确定项目目标
项目目标应具体、可衡量、可实现、相关性强和时限性。明确的项目目标有助于指导整个项目的发展方向。
案例分析
在上述电商平台案例中,项目目标可以是“通过大模型技术,将用户转化率提高5%”。
二、技术选型与团队建设
2.1 技术选型
选择合适的技术是确保大模型项目成功的关键。这包括算法选择、框架使用、硬件配置等方面。
技术选型要点:
- 算法选择:根据业务需求选择合适的大模型算法,如BERT、GPT等。
- 框架使用:选择成熟的深度学习框架,如TensorFlow、PyTorch等。
- 硬件配置:根据模型规模和计算需求选择合适的硬件,如GPU、TPU等。
2.2 团队建设
构建一支专业的团队是实现大模型项目目标的关键。团队成员应具备丰富的经验和专业技能。
团队建设要点:
- 数据工程师:负责数据收集、处理和标注。
- 模型工程师:负责模型设计、训练和优化。
- 后端工程师:负责系统架构设计和开发。
- 前端工程师:负责用户界面设计和开发。
三、数据准备与标注
3.1 数据收集
收集高质量的数据是大模型项目成功的基础。数据来源包括公开数据集、企业内部数据等。
数据收集要点:
- 数据质量:确保数据准确、完整、一致。
- 数据规模:根据模型需求确定数据规模。
- 数据多样性:确保数据覆盖各种场景。
3.2 数据标注
数据标注是将原始数据转换为模型输入的过程。高质量的数据标注对模型性能至关重要。
数据标注要点:
- 标注质量:确保标注准确、一致。
- 标注效率:优化标注流程,提高标注效率。
四、模型训练与优化
4.1 模型训练
模型训练是利用数据进行模型学习的过程。训练过程中需要关注模型性能、计算效率等问题。
模型训练要点:
- 训练数据:确保训练数据具有代表性。
- 训练参数:调整训练参数,如学习率、批大小等。
- 计算资源:合理配置计算资源,提高训练效率。
4.2 模型优化
模型优化包括模型调参、剪枝、量化等技术手段,旨在提升模型性能。
模型优化要点:
- 性能优化:提升模型在准确性、速度、内存占用等方面的性能。
- 可解释性:提高模型的可解释性,方便业务人员理解和使用。
五、模型部署与运维
5.1 模型部署
模型部署是将训练好的模型应用于实际场景的过程。部署过程中需要关注系统稳定性、安全性等问题。
模型部署要点:
- 系统架构:选择合适的系统架构,如微服务、容器等。
- 安全性:确保模型部署过程中的数据安全和隐私保护。
- 稳定性:提高系统稳定性,减少故障发生。
5.2 运维管理
模型运维包括监控、故障排除、性能优化等环节,确保模型在实际应用中的持续运行。
运维管理要点:
- 监控:实时监控模型性能和系统状态。
- 故障排除:及时解决故障,确保系统稳定运行。
- 性能优化:根据实际情况对模型进行优化,提升性能。
结论
大模型项目的成功与高效离不开明确的需求与目标、合适的技术选型与团队建设、高质量的数据准备与标注、模型训练与优化以及模型部署与运维。通过遵循以上五大关键要点,可以提高大模型项目的成功率,实现高效交付。
